Rob Mercer, Gary Clueit, Peter Reid and Kirstie Morphet to take seats for first time
The newly elected members of the Legislative Council will take their seats for the first time today (11 March).
Returning MLC Rob Mercer will be joined by his new political colleagues Gary Clueit, Peter Reid and Kirstie Morphet.
They’ll be sworn in for a five-year term at 9.15am before normal business is resumed at 10am.

MLCs Bill Henderson and Kerry Sharpe lost their seats in the Legislative Council following last week’s election in the House of Keys.
